Abstract
A consumer product that is a portable and, in some cases, a wearable electronic device. The wearable electronic device may have functionalities including: keeping time; monitoring a user'"'"'s physiological signals and providing health-related information based on those signals; communicating with other electronic devices or services; visually depicting data on a display; gather data from one or more sensors that may be used to initiate, control, or modify operations of the device; determine a location of a touch on a surface of the device and/or an amount of force exerted on the device, and use either or both as input.

1. A wearable electronic device comprising:
-
a housing defining a first opening and having a sidewall defining a second opening; a watch band configured to secure the wearable electronic device to a user; a cover positioned over the first opening; a display positioned below the cover; a touch sensor positioned below the cover and configured to detect a location of a touch on the cover; a force sensor positioned between the cover and the housing and configured to detect a force of the touch on the cover; and a crown comprising a dial disposed along the sidewall of the housing; a shaft that extends through the second opening defined by the sidewall; a first sensor that is configured to detect a translational input; and a second sensor that is configured to detect a rotational input; wherein; the display is responsive to each of; the touch at the cover; the force of the touch at the cover; the translational input at the crown; and the rotational input at the crown. - View Dependent Claims (2, 3, 4, 5, 6, 7, 8, 9)

10. An electronic watch comprising:
-
a housing defining an interior cavity; a cover attached to the housing; a display positioned within the interior cavity; a touch sensor positioned between the display and the cover and configured to detect touch input; a force sensor positioned between the cover and the housing and configured to detect force input; and a crown disposed along a side of the housing and comprising; a rotational sensor configured to detect a rotational input; and a translational sensor configured to detect a translational input;
wherein;the display is configured to present a user interface that is responsive to each of;
the touch input, the force input, the translational input, and the rotational input. - View Dependent Claims (11, 12, 13, 14, 15)

16. An electronic device comprising:
-
a housing defining an internal cavity and an opening extending into the internal cavity; a watch band attached to the housing and configured to couple the electronic device to a user; a display positioned at least partially within the opening and configured to produce a graphical output; a touch sensor configured to detect a location of a touch along an exterior surface of the electronic device; a microphone positioned within the internal cavity and configured to receive a voice command; and a crown comprising; a dial positioned along a side of the housing; a shaft extending through an opening in the housing; a sensor configured to detect a translational input; and a second sensor configured to detect a rotational input;
wherein;the graphical output of the display is responsive to each of; a touch input detected using the touch sensor; the voice command detected using the microphone; the translational input detected by the crown; and the rotational input detected by the crown. - View Dependent Claims (17, 18, 19, 20)
